Senior Associate - Data Analyst Job in Pearson

Senior Associate - Data Analyst

Apply Now
Job Summary

Senior Associate - Data Analyst

Description

At Pearson, were committed to a world thats always learning and to our talented team who makes it all possible. From bringing lectures vividly to life to turning textbooks into laptop lessons, we are always re-examining the way people learn best, whether its one child in our own backyard or an education community across the globe. We are bold thinkers and standout innovators who motivate each other to explore new frontiers in an environment that supports and inspires us to always be better. By pushing the boundaries of technology and each other to surpass these boundaries we create seeds of learning that become the catalyst for the worlds innovations, personal and global, large and small.

Job Description - Data Engineer

Overall Experience: 2-4 years

Job Responsibilities

  • Design, develop, and deploy data solutions for Big Data/BI projects for Pearson Global Product

  • Design, develop, and deploy data integrations, reporting with cloud based database technologies, and ETL (e.g., Talend for Big Data)processes

  • Understand and apply cloud-based data technologies to build out a scalable yet simple and fast Data Ecosystem infrastructure

  • Design and develop web-based visualizations and other data analysis solutions for data analysts and business users

  • Develop, maintain, and optimize the Data Ecosystem through the entire data lifecycle, from data modeling to consumer output

  • Understand, validate, and refine business requirements by collaborating with product management and business stakeholders

  • Develop in-depth understanding of underlying data, data structures, and business use cases to ensure data delivery meets business needs for an industry leader in education

  • Author and modify simple and complex SQL queries for standard and ad-hoc reporting needs

  • Review and modify queries and database structures using database optimization techniques, indexing, and query optimization for efficient performance of data solutions

  • Debug, monitor, and troubleshoot data solutions and fix root cause of issues

  • Develop and execute unit tests for individual modules within data solutions

  • Collaborate with QA engineers to develop and automate system and data testing

  • Contribute to an ongoing, system-wide effort to maintain well defined, high quality, predictable data which conforms to Pearson data models and data capture standards

  • Collaborate with internal application teams to continuously improve the Data Ecosystem

  • Maintain an accurate and useful Data Dictionary, and promote its use by system stakeholders

  • Work effectively in a fast-paced, Agile development environment

  • Mentor junior Data Engineering team members on a daily basis and provide guidance and assistance in members career development

Job Requirements

Education

Ideal candidate must possess at least a 4-year Bachelors Degree in Computer Science/Information Technology or equivalent. Relevant prior experience in software development can be demonstrated in the absence of a computer science major.

Experience

  • Minimum of two years in a Data Engineer role with a background in data technologies/business intelligence/data warehousing and experience in designing and developing data solutions within a large-scale environment

Required Skills

Relational DBMSs

  • Very good knowledge of SQL querying

  • Rich experience in relational data modeling

  • Good work experience in writing complex queries and stored procedures

  • Good knowledge in query performance tuning

  • Strong skills and work experience with relational database like Oracle, Microsoft SQL Server, MySql, etc., and ability to work with multiple sources and formats of data

  • Ability to carry out monitoring, tuning, and database performance analysis.

  • Experience in developing logical,physical and conceptual data models.

Dimensional Data Modeling

  • Good work experience in developing data models and data warehouses

  • Experience in designing and developing dimensional models for a business process

ETL Engineering

  • Good knowledge in designing and implementing ETL procedures to intake data from internal and outside sources, as well as ensuring data is verified and quality is checked

  • Experience in developing ETL solutions for Big Data integrations

  • Good experience in integrating data from relational data sources (Oracle, MSSQL, MySql)

  • Hands on experience in integrating data from object-based data sources (MongoDB, Cassandra, DynamoDb)

  • Experience in integrating data from flat files

  • Experience in integrating data from JSON structures

  • Experience in optimizing ETL jobs and workflows

  • Experience in working with ETL job scheduling tools

Desired Skills

  • Working knowledge of Big Data / cloud-based / columnar databases (such as Hbase, MongoDB, AWS Redshift, etc.)

  • Experience in scripting languages like Python, Ruby, Perl, etc.

  • Experience in ETL tools like SSIS, Talend, Pentaho, etc., is a plus

  • Experience with version control systems such as Git

  • Ability to recommend improvements to organisations standards, methods, and procedures

  • Ability to participate and encourage continuous improvement within the program and share experiences across programs

  • Ability to collaborate with Global business stakeholders directly when required to understand requirements and discuss solutions

Qualifications

Job Description - Data Engineer

Overall Experience: 2-4 years

Job Responsibilities

  • Design, develop, and deploy data solutions for Big Data/BI projects for Pearson Global Product

  • Design, develop, and deploy data integrations, reporting with cloud based database technologies, and ETL (e.g., Talend for Big Data)processes

  • Understand and apply cloud-based data technologies to build out a scalable yet simple and fast Data Ecosystem infrastructure

  • Design and develop web-based visualizations and other data analysis solutions for data analysts and business users

  • Develop, maintain, and optimize the Data Ecosystem through the entire data lifecycle, from data modeling to consumer output

  • Understand, validate, and refine business requirements by collaborating with product management and business stakeholders

  • Develop in-depth understanding of underlying data, data structures, and business use cases to ensure data delivery meets business needs for an industry leader in education

  • Author and modify simple and complex SQL queries for standard and ad-hoc reporting needs

  • Review and modify queries and database structures using database optimization techniques, indexing, and query optimization for efficient performance of data solutions

  • Debug, monitor, and troubleshoot data solutions and fix root cause of issues

  • Develop and execute unit tests for individual modules within data solutions

  • Collaborate with QA engineers to develop and automate system and data testing

  • Contribute to an ongoing, system-wide effort to maintain well defined, high quality, predictable data which conforms to Pearson data models and data capture standards

  • Collaborate with internal application teams to continuously improve the Data Ecosystem

  • Maintain an accurate and useful Data Dictionary, and promote its use by system stakeholders

  • Work effectively in a fast-paced, Agile development environment

  • Mentor junior Data Engineering team members on a daily basis and provide guidance and assistance in members career development

Job Requirements

Education

Ideal candidate must possess at least a 4-year Bachelors Degree in Computer Science/Information Technology or equivalent. Relevant prior experience in software development can be demonstrated in the absence of a computer science major.

Experience

  • Minimum of two years in a Data Engineer role with a background in data technologies/business intelligence/data warehousing and experience in designing and developing data solutions within a large-scale environment

Required Skills

Relational DBMSs

  • Very good knowledge of SQL querying

  • Rich experience in relational data modeling

  • Good work experience in writing complex queries and stored procedures

  • Good knowledge in query performance tuning

  • Strong skills and work experience with relational database like Oracle, Microsoft SQL Server, MySql, etc., and ability to work with multiple sources and formats of data

  • Ability to carry out monitoring, tuning, and database performance analysis.

  • Experience in developing logical,physical and conceptual data models.

Dimensional Data Modeling

  • Good work experience in developing data models and data warehouses

  • Experience in designing and developing dimensional models for a business process

ETL Engineering

  • Good knowledge in designing and implementing ETL procedures to intake data from internal and outside sources, as well as ensuring data is verified and quality is checked

  • Experience in developing ETL solutions for Big Data integrations

  • Good experience in integrating data from relational data sources (Oracle, MSSQL, MySql)

  • Hands on experience in integrating data from object-based data sources (MongoDB, Cassandra, DynamoDb)

  • Experience in integrating data from flat files

  • Experience in integrating data from JSON structures

  • Experience in optimizing ETL jobs and workflows

  • Experience in working with ETL job scheduling tools

Desired Skills

  • Working knowledge of Big Data / cloud-based / columnar databases (such as Hbase, MongoDB, AWS Redshift, etc.)

  • Experience in scripting languages like Python, Ruby, Perl, etc.

  • Experience in ETL tools like SSIS, Talend, Pentaho, etc., is a plus

  • Experience with version control systems such as Git

  • Ability to recommend improvements to organisations standards, methods, and procedures

  • Ability to participate and encourage continuous improvement within the program and share experiences across programs

  • Ability to collaborate with Global business stakeholders directly when required to understand requirements and discuss solutions

Primary Location: IN-TN-Chennai

Work Locations: IN-Chennai-Sholinganallur Village Plot No. 01, SBD-2, 7F, Sholinganallur Village Tambaram Taluk, Kancheepuram District Chennai

Job: Technology

Organization: Technology & Operations

Employee Status: Regular Employee

Job Type: Standard

Shift: Day Job

Job Posting: Aug 24, 2020

Job Unposting: Ongoing

Schedule: Full-time Regular

Req ID: 1915503

Pearson is an Equal Opportunity and Affirmative Action Employer and a member of E-Verify. All qualified applicants, including minorities, women, protected veterans, and individuals with disabilities are encouraged to apply.

Experience Required :

Fresher

Vacancy :

2 - 4 Hires

Similar Jobs for you

See more recommended jobs